Для решения задачи найдем, как представляются числа ( A ) и ( B ) в двоичной системе, а затем найдем их произведение ( A \cdot B ) и определим максимальную степень двойки, на которую делится это произведение.
Шаг 1: Определяем числа A и B
Для числа A:
- Запись ( A = 10,010 ) означает, что эта последовательность из 5 двоичных цифр (10, 0, 0, 1, 0) повторяется 30 раз.
- Давайте сначала преобразуем ( 10,010 ) в десятичную систему:
[
10,010_2 = 1 \cdot 2^4 + 0 \cdot 2^3 + 0 \cdot 2^2 + 1 \cdot 2^1 + 0 \cdot 2^0 = 16 + 0 + 0 + 2 + 0 = 18
]
- Теперь, для 30 повторений, ( A ) можно записать как:
[
A = 18 \cdot (2^{5 \cdot 30} - 1)/(2^5 - 1)
]
где ( 2^{5 \cdot 30} ) – это смещение для 30 блоков по 5 бит.
Однако, давайте подойдем к этому более просто и рассмотрим его двоичное представление. Мы просто можем вручную найти, сколько двоичных единиц у ( A ):
- Каждый блок ( 10,010 ) имеет 2 единицы (1, и ещё одна 1). Поскольку он повторяется 30 раз, мы просто умножаем количество единиц в одном блоке на количество повторений:
[
\text{Общее количество единиц в A} = 2 \cdot 30 = 60
]
Для числа B:
- Запись ( B = 1000 ) — это просто одна 1, за которой следуют три нуля.
- Подсчитаем количество единиц в ( B ):
[
1000_2 \quad \text{(это 1, за которой 3 нуля)}
]
Значит, в ( B ) есть только 1 единица.
Шаг 2: Определяем число 2 в произведении A · B
Теперь мы можем найти максимальную степень двойки, на которую делится ( A \cdot B ).
Эта степень равна количеству единиц в двоичном представлении ( A ) и ( B ):
[
A \cdot B = (10,010_{2})^{30} \cdot (1000_{2})^{29}
]
Шаг 3: Объединяем результаты
Теперь найдем полную формулу для ( A \cdot B ):
- В каждом ( A ) — 60 единиц.
- В ( B ) — 1 единица.
Таким образом, общая степень двойки, на которую делится ( A \cdot B ):
[
60, (\text{от } A) + 1, (\text{от } B) = 61
]
Ответ
Максимальная степень двойки, на которую делится ( A \cdot B ), равна 61.